I'm flushing out my cooling system (2003 vert). The drain plug is a wierd design. Every one i've come across has a wing type plug and it is easily turned by hand to drain. This one is circulor in shape am I missing something real simple? It is a white plastic..Any one else come across this? Thanks
I think I used an alan wrench on mine to turn it.
I believe it loosened to the left by 90 degrees and then you cold just pull it out.
It takes a while for it to drain. Be sure to open the resevoir cap to help release the pressure and have it drain faster.
Also, if you really want to get it all out, take off the upper radiator hose and the thermostat. Then spray a hose in the hole where the hoses and thermostat entered the engine just to really wash everything out. You can do this to the radiator too.
Then button it all back up and refill with Dexcool and distilled water.
